In March 2017, members of the British Caribbean Territories proposed that a third retirement criterion be added: the tropical cyclone must have sustained winds of at least 96mph (154km/h). After control of naming of hurricanes was turned over to the World Meteorological Organization's Hurricane Committee during the mid-1970s, the 1980s marked the least prolific decade in terms of the number of retired storms with 7 names warranting removal. Fred was one of the easternmost tropical storms recorded and made landfall in Cape Verde as a Category1 hurricane, becoming the first hurricane to strike that country since 1892.
